NEET 2018 Admit Card: Likely to be released today; Know how to download

by Arunima Sharma
April 15, 2018
in Entrance Exams
Reading Time: 3 mins read

Central Board of Secondary Education is conducting National Eligibility cum Entrance Test 2018 on May 06 2018. As per the experts, NEET 2018 Admit Card is likely to be released today on the official website of CBSE i.e ww.cbseneet.nic.in. NEET 2018 exam will be held in Hindi, English, Urdu, Gujarati, Marathi, Oriya, Bengali, Assamese, Telugu, Tamil and Kannada. Approx 11 lakh students have registered for the NEET 2018.

Students can download their NEET 2018 Admit Card from the link provided in the CBSE official website. Admit card is essential to attend the NEET 2018 examination. Apart from the NEET, AIIMS and JIPMER also conduct the entrance exam for Medical. Since last year CBSE has made many changes in the rules and regulation regarding the NEET examination. CBSE has made Aadhar card mandatory to for the registration for the NEET entrance exam. However, this is not applicable in Jammu & Kashmir, Assam and Meghalaya. For NRI’s, passport number is required for the same.

Note: Students have to carry their Aadhar card along with Admit card on the day of examination (Mandatory)

How to download NEET 2018 Admit Card

Students can follow the following steps to download the admit card.

  • Visit the official website of CBSE
  • Click on the candidate login “under online service” section.
  • Enter the registration number and password and click login.
  • A new page will open.
  • Select NEET 2018 Admit Card option
  • A new page will open

  • Enter registration no, date of birth and security pin. Click submit button.
  • NEET 2018 admit card will be displayed and get the print of it.

Note: Students are advised to read the information provided in the admit card carefully. CBSE has released some guidelines regarding the dress code for boys and girls. Last year students were forced to remove their shoes before the exam and only chappals were allowed.

NEET 2018 Admit cards will be available on the website of CBSE. Admit card won’t be sent by mail, post or in the message. Students have to visit the site for the same. If a student doesn’t receive his/her admit card can make inquiry for the same with CBSE.

NEET 2018 entrance test will consist of a single paper in all language. The paper will contain objective type questions ( four options with a single correct answer) from Physics, Chemistry, Biology(Botany and Zoology). The paper will be conducted for 3 hr duration with 180 marks question. The answer is to be filled with ball pain provided the exam center. The Question Papers for the test shall be based on a common syllabus notified by the Medical Council of India and implemented in the year 2013.

Apart from making to the merit list candidates have to score maximum 50 percent in the PCB (Physics, Chemistry, Biology(Botany and Zoology) for general students, 45 percent for the general PH and 40 percent for the SC/ST/OBC.
